Overview

The obverse features a profile portrait of King Felipe VI facing left, with the country name ESPAÑA and the year 2016. The outer ring shows the 12 stars of the European flag.

Historical significance

This coin marks the new series of Spanish coinage following the abdication of King Juan Carlos I in 2014. Felipe VI became the head of state, and his likeness began appearing on the 1 and 2 euro coins starting in 2015.
